Ohio Auto Dealers Association Endorses NADART as Preferred Retirement Plan Provider

Targeted News Service

MCLEAN, Va., Oct. 10 -- The National Automobile Dealers Association issued the following news release:

The Ohio Automobile Dealers Association is the sixth state dealer group this year to select NADART as a preferred partner to provide customized retirement plans to its member dealers and dealership employees.

"After a careful review of retirement benefit providers, we felt that NADART is not only an effective services provider, but its philosophy around quality service is in line with what our members have come to expect from an OADA endorsed company," said OADA President Tim Doran, who added NADART's services to its list of membership benefits.

"NADART has clearly demonstrated its willingness to provide products and services in the best interest of the dealers," Doran added.

NADART and OADA will work together to deliver a selection of retirement benefit options specifically targeted toward dealer businesses and their employees. NADART is the retirement plan and benefits division of the National Automobile Dealers Association.

"As experts in designing retirement plans and a strong track record of service, NADART provides sponsors and individual investors with flexible investment plan management options, which are typically only available to large corporations," said Betsy Piper/Bach, NADART vice president and chief operating officer. "We're excited to work with OADA and offer its membership unparalleled value."

This year alone, the state dealer associations in Louisiana, North Carolina, Oregon, Pennsylvania and California have endorsed NADART.

About NADART

NADART is a financial services and benefits provider with administered and managed assets of nearly $3 billion. Headquartered in McLean, Va., NADART offers fiduciary support and guidance, customized plan design options for business owners, insurance and employee benefit options, transitional products that assist with workforce changes and executive plan offerings that help attract and retain top talent. NADART supports more than 2,000 plans with nearly 90,000 participants.

NADART is committed to providing exceptional value to retirement plan sponsors and participants through a combination of administrative experience, multi-faceted support and a winning team of service professionals devoted to helping clients achieve financial success. About OADA

The Ohio Automobile Dealers Association, located in Dublin, Ohio, represents the state's franchised motor vehicle dealers. OADA works to protect the economic interests of all franchised dealerships in the legislative, legal and regulatory arenas. For more information, visit www.oada.com.

The NADA Story

NADA has been the voice of the dealer since 1917. That's when 30 auto dealers traveled to the nation's capital to convince Congress not to impose a luxury tax on the automobile. They successfully argued that the automobile is a necessity of American life, not a luxury. From that experience was born the National Automobile Dealers Association. Today, NADA represents nearly 16,000 new-car and -truck dealerships with 32,000 franchises, both domestic and international. For more information, visit www.nada.org.
